A good solution’s secret
Mathematician Siddhartha Mishra has been awarded this year's Rössler Prize for his research on solutions for highly complex flow and wave phenomena. He is being recognised for his contributions to faster and more accurate predictions of weather, climate and tsunamis, and for the computer simulations that enable them.

Dr. Freideriki (Frida) Michailidou named to MIT Technology Review Innovators Under 35 Europe list
A researcher and lecturer in ETH Zurich’s Department of Health Sciences and Technology, Frida develops sustainable processes for creating fragrant materials by combining biotechnology with perfumery and consumer science.
Didier Queloz awarded the Insigna of Knight of National Order of the “Légion d'honneur"
On 20 April 2023, Didier Queloz, Nobel Laureate in Physics 2019 and President of the Marcel Benoist Foundation, was awarded the Insignia of Knight of the National Order of the Legion of Honour by H.E.M. Frédéric Journès, the French Ambassador to Switzerland.
Christoph Schär receives Vilhelm Bjerknes Medal 2023
The European Geosciences Union (EGU) awards Christoph Schär the Vilhelm Bjerknes Medal 2023 for his research on extreme weather events.
